Ditch clearing services involve the removal of unwanted vegetation, debris, and obstructions from ditches, drainage channels, or similar outdoor areas. This work typically includes trimming overgrown plants, removing accumulated mud and silt, and clearing blockages that can hinder proper water flow. The goal is to restore the natural drainage pathways on a property, ensuring they function effectively and reduce the risk of flooding or water damage during heavy rains or snowmelt.

Many property owners turn to ditch clearing to address problems caused by clogged or neglected drainage systems. Over time, ditches can fill with debris, fallen leaves, or sediment, which can lead to water pooling or overflowing onto lawns, driveways, or structures. Clearing these areas helps prevent erosion, standing water, and potential water damage to foundations or landscaping. It can also improve access for maintenance or inspections of underground pipes and drainage infrastructure.

Ditch clearing services are commonly used on residential properties with large yards, farms, or properties that include natural drainage features. These services are also valuable for commercial properties, agricultural land, or properties near waterways where proper drainage is essential. Homeowners experiencing frequent flooding, water pooling, or blocked drainage paths often find ditch clearing to be a practical solution for maintaining a safe and functional outdoor space.

The overview below groups typical Ditch Clearing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Salt Lake City, UT.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Ditch Clearing Jobs - Typically range from $250 to $600 for routine maintenance or minor clearing projects. Many local contractors handle these smaller jobs efficiently within this range.

Moderate Ditch Clearing Projects - These jobs usually cost between $600 and $1,500, covering more extensive clearing or partial drain repairs. Many projects fall into this middle tier, balancing scope and complexity.

Larger or Complex Ditch Clearing - Larger projects, such as extensive drain overhauls or significant erosion control, can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Fewer jobs reach this level, but they are common for more involved work.

Full Replacement or Major Reconstruction - Complete ditch replacements or major infrastructure work can exceed $5,000, depending on size and scope. These are typically less frequent but necessary for significant repairs or upgrades.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is ditch clearing? Ditch clearing involves removing debris, sediment, and overgrown vegetation from drainage ditches to ensure proper water flow and prevent flooding.

Why should I consider ditch clearing services? Regular ditch clearing helps maintain effective drainage, reduces the risk of water damage, and prevents blockages that could lead to flooding or property issues.

How do local contractors perform ditch clearing? Local service providers typically use specialized equipment to remove debris and vegetation from ditches, ensuring they remain functional and unobstructed.

What types of properties benefit from ditch clearing? Residential, commercial, and agricultural properties with drainage ditches can benefit from professional clearing to maintain proper water management.
